
Flipz partnered with Colormatics and M Booth to create a larger-than-life promotional campaign for the launch of the “Ja-HACK-et”—a branded product tied to a fun consumer promotion. The goal was to make the campaign feel as dramatic and entertaining as a blockbuster movie trailer while driving national awareness for the brand.
The biggest challenge was speed. Colormatics had just seven days to bring the entire concept to life—from storyboarding and casting to securing a theater location in Manhattan and producing a polished final spot. Within that short timeline, the team needed to: Storyboard the creative Cast four lead roles Coordinate 20 extras Secure a movie theater in the middle of Manhattan Produce a campaign that felt cinematic enough to parody a real movie trailer
Colormatics leaned fully into the concept by producing an over-the-top theatrical trailer that treated the Flipz promotion like an epic Hollywood release. Using its New York production team and local talent network, the agency quickly assembled cast, crew, and location logistics while maintaining a fun, high-energy production environment. The creative intentionally exaggerated the stakes to make the product reveal more entertaining, helping Flipz stand out in a crowded snack category through humor and cinematic storytelling rather than traditional product advertising.
The campaign expanded Flipz’s reach nationally through: Movie theater placements across the country Strategic website takeovers Increased national exposure for the Flipz brand
